infopreneurial

World English Dictionary
infopreneurial (ˌɪnfəʊprəˈnɜːrɪəl) [Click for IPA pronunciation guide]
 
adj
of or relating to the manufacture or sales of electronic office or factory equipment designed to distribute information: an infopreneurial industry
 
[C20: info(rmation) + (entre)preneur + -ial]
